色婷婷狠狠18禁久久YY,CHINESE性内射高清国产,国产女人18毛片水真多1,国产AV在线观看

asp 微信event處理代碼

劉姿婷1年前7瀏覽0評論
ASP微信事件處理代碼是一種在ASP網頁中處理微信事件的技術。通過使用ASP微信事件處理代碼,我們可以實現在微信公眾號中對不同的事件進行響應和處理。例如,當用戶發送文本消息給公眾號時,我們可以通過ASP微信事件處理代碼來自動回復用戶的消息。這為我們提供了開發更加智能化和互動化的微信公眾號的機會。 舉一個例子,假設我們有一個美食推薦的微信公眾號。當用戶發送一個包含"美食"關鍵詞的文本消息給公眾號時,我們希望公眾號能夠自動回復一條包含附近美食推薦的消息。通過使用ASP微信事件處理代碼,我們可以輕松實現這個功能,讓用戶在沒有主動與公眾號互動的情況下獲得相關的美食推薦信息。 在ASP微信事件處理代碼中,我們可以通過定義不同的事件類型來進行處理。常見的事件類型包括文本消息、圖片消息、位置消息等。我們在代碼中使用條件語句來匹配不同的事件類型,并編寫相應的代碼來實現對這些事件的處理。 例如,當我們需要處理文本消息時,我們可以定義一個文本消息事件處理的函數,并在代碼中使用條件語句來判斷消息的類型。如果消息類型為文本消息,則調用相應的函數來處理這條消息。在這個函數中,我們可以編寫代碼來回復用戶的消息,或執行其他自定義的邏輯。 下面是一個處理文本消息的ASP微信事件處理代碼的示例:
<%@ Language=VBScript %>
<%  
Dim postStr
postStr=Request.InputStream
'接收微信服務器POST過來的數據'
Function OnTextMessage(ByVal ToUserName, ByVal FromUserName, ByVal CreateTime, ByVal MsgType, ByVal Content)
Dim responseXml
responseXml = "<xml>" &_
"<ToUserName>" & FromUserName & "</ToUserName>" &_
"<FromUserName>" & ToUserName & "</FromUserName>" &_
"<CreateTime>" & CreateTime & "</CreateTime>" &_
"<MsgType>text</MsgType>" &_
"<Content>Hello! Thanks for your message: " & Content & "</Content>" &_
"</xml>"
Response.Write(responseXml)
End Function
Dim xmlDoc
Set xmlDoc = Server.CreateObject("MSXML2.DOMDocument")
xmlDoc.loadXML(postStr)
'加載XML數據'
Dim root
Set root = xmlDoc.documentElement
Dim ToUserName
ToUserName = root.selectSingleNode("/xml/ToUserName").text
Dim FromUserName
FromUserName = root.selectSingleNode("/xml/FromUserName").text
Dim CreateTime
CreateTime = root.selectSingleNode("/xml/CreateTime").text
Dim MsgType
MsgType = root.selectSingleNode("/xml/MsgType").text
If MsgType = "text" Then
Dim Content
Content = root.selectSingleNode("/xml/Content").text
OnTextMessage ToUserName, FromUserName, CreateTime, MsgType, Content
End If
%>
在上面的代碼示例中,我們首先接收微信服務器POST過來的數據,然后使用XML解析器加載這個XML數據。接著,我們從XML數據中提取出不同的信息,例如發送方和接收方的用戶ID,消息類型和消息內容等。最后,我們通過調用相應的函數來處理文本消息,并返回一個XML格式的響應消息,以回復用戶。 通過使用ASP微信事件處理代碼,我們可以輕松地實現對微信公眾號中不同事件的處理。這為開發更加智能化和互動化的微信公眾號提供了便利。通過編寫合適的代碼邏輯,我們可以實現自動回復、消息推送、菜單點擊等功能,為用戶提供更好的使用體驗。
下一篇php get https